Yoga in later life - Jo

  • by Joanna McCormick - Oct 09, 2025

Another in our series of Maitri Stories, this time from recently qualified teacher Joanna McCormick. Coinciding with Positive Aging Month and 1st October as the UN International Day of Older Persons, we talk to Jo about her transition to meeting the 'older person' definition and both practising and teaching yoga herself. We think it's wonderful to have older people teaching and offering their life wisdom, and we aim to ensure everyone, no matter their age, is visible and welcome at our studio. 

I discovered yoga later in life, starting at 50, during a time of menopause and a demanding career. By 61, I was now in my ‘older person’ era (60+ according to the United Nations). I had kept up a regular practice over the years, and, as I transitioned into retirement, I decided to pursue Hatha yoga teacher training. My motivation was to share the benefits of improved flexibility and mental tranquility that I had experienced and to demonstrate that it's never too late to pursue your dreams. 

As I neared the end of my training, I was encouraged to start teaching classes. Diana Fyffe, another teacher, recommended Maitri as an excellent studio for renting a space, which led me to meet with Claire Ferry, studio director. From that moment, I was convinced.

Claire has created a remarkable atmosphere and community at Maitri Studio. It is immaculate and equipped with every prop you could need—after all, props like blocks, belts, blankets, bolsters, and even chairs enhance our practice.

Another advantage of being part of the Maitri community is the opportunity to attend various classes. Alongside my personal practice, I now enjoy Claire’s Iyengar yoga sessions, which focus on body alignment and utilise props for support. Iyengar yoga is designed to be accessible for everyone, and the use of props is customized to meet individual needs. This means that as we age, there are always adjustments available to ensure correct body alignment in each pose. How wonderfully person-centered is that! 

With my background in nursing, I tailor gentle yoga classes for older adults, offering a nurturing environment in which to focus on connecting body and breath to promote overall wellbeing and relaxation whilst improving flexibility, strength and balance. As an older person myself, I can bring that direct knowledge from my nursing career as well as my personal yoga and life experience to bear on the classes.
